Transaction 072c5697715c21f8188176886b34d0411bbf6cf15cf12d525e01b64efe52c76f

1 Input
2 Outputs
  • 072c5697715c21f8188176886b34d0411bbf6cf15cf12d525e01b64efe52c76f:0
  • value  39940000
    address  1F5vjthuDwhRJTUXLZYaQW588qRhgs7epw
  • 072c5697715c21f8188176886b34d0411bbf6cf15cf12d525e01b64efe52c76f:1
  • value  60030000
    address  1JF59odzvx5eKLMk1jc5zqbm58bJ9G6u4A